AIM & SCOPE
This edited book covers a wide range of topics in linguistics and literature research. This book's mission is to promote research in the field of linguistics and literature and to encourage the sharing of research findings. Its goal is to support researchers through the dissemination of information, research findings and practices. The content of the book is as follows.
